$NetBSD: patch-af,v 1.3 2014/05/12 13:05:21 jperkin Exp $

Don't use pre-generated assembly on SunOS.

--- vacall/Makefile.in.orig	2004-01-25 13:46:00.000000000 +0000
+++ vacall/Makefile.in
@@ -116,7 +116,7 @@ vacall-rs6000.o : $(srcdir)/vacall-rs600
 	  *) syntax=sysv4;; \
 	esac; \
 	$(CC) @GCC_X_NONE@ -c $(srcdir)/vacall-rs6000-$${syntax}.s ; \
-	mv vacall-rs6000-$${syntax}.o vacall-rs6000.o
+	cp vacall-rs6000-$${syntax}.o vacall-rs6000.o
 
 vacall-m88k.o : $(srcdir)/vacall-m88k.s
 	$(CC) @GCC_X_NONE@ -c $(srcdir)/vacall-m88k.s
@@ -128,7 +128,11 @@ vacall-ia64.o : $(srcdir)/vacall-ia64.s
 	$(CC) @GCC_X_NONE@ -c $(srcdir)/vacall-ia64.s
 
 vacall-x86_64.o : $(srcdir)/vacall-x86_64.s
-	$(CC) @GCC_X_NONE@ -c $(srcdir)/vacall-x86_64.s
+	case "$(OS)" in \
+	  solaris*) xnone=""; exten="c";; \
+	  *) xnone="@GCC_X_NONE@"; exten="s";; \
+	esac; \
+	$(CC) $${xnone} -c $(srcdir)/vacall-x86_64.$${exten}
 
 misc.o : $(srcdir)/misc.c vacall.h config.h
 	$(CC) $(CFLAGS) $(INCLUDES) -c $(srcdir)/misc.c
